Did you mean “generic Ultram” (tramadol)?

Most people asking for “generic Ultram” are referring to generic versions of Ultram, the brand name for tramadol. Ultram is an opioid-like pain medicine used for moderate pain. Generic tramadol is typically sold under the generic name “tramadol” (often with the same dose form such as immediate-release or extended-release).

Is generic tramadol the same as Ultram?

Generic tramadol is required to match key factors of the brand, including the active ingredient (tramadol) and dosing form. Patients and clinicians generally use it as the equivalent of Ultram when it’s therapeutically interchangeable.

What side effects and warnings should I know before switching to generic tramadol?

Common concerns with tramadol (brand or generic) include dizziness, nausea, constipation, and drowsiness. It also carries risks associated with opioids (dependence and misuse) and has specific safety issues that clinicians consider, such as seizure risk and interactions with certain antidepressants and other drugs.
